Technical Field
[0001] This invention belongs to the technical field of foldable display devices, and specifically relates to an anti-tipping foldable display device. Background Technology
[0002] In related technologies, when displaying information outdoors, it is necessary to use display devices to display various information such as text, images, and videos.
[0003] The prior art (authorization announcement number: CN212251925U) discloses a foldable display screen, including a display screen, an upper support column, a threaded sleeve, a lower support column, a base plate mechanism, a locking rod, and a rotating port. The upper support column is fixed to the back of the display screen, and the lower support column is rotatably connected to the bottom end of the upper support column. A torsion spring is installed at the connection between the upper and lower support columns, and the upper and lower support columns are elastically connected by the torsion spring. External threads are provided on the outer walls of both the upper and lower support columns. A threaded sleeve is engaged with the outer wall of the upper support column. The base plate mechanism is rotatably installed at the bottom end of the lower support column, and a torsion spring is installed at the rotating part of the bottom end of the lower support column. The lower support column is elastically connected to the base plate mechanism by the torsion spring. This foldable display screen can be aligned and fixed by the engagement of the threaded sleeve. The base plate mechanism can be rotated and positioned by the linkage rotation of the locking rod. It is easy to operate and facilitates the folding, transportation, and unfolding of the device.
[0004] In this prior art, the display is supported by an upper support column and a lower support column; however, since the upper support column and the lower support column are located outside the display, the center of gravity of the upper support column and the lower support column will not be on the same plane as the center of gravity of the display, which can easily cause the display to tilt, thereby reducing the stability of the product. Detailed Implementation
[0026] The following are specific implementation cases and appendices. Figures 1 to 8 The present invention will be further described, but the present invention is not limited to these embodiments.
[0027] An anti-tipping folding display device, such as Figures 1 to 8As shown, the anti-tipping and folding display device includes four display screen bodies 10. The anti-tipping and folding display device includes: a base 11, columns 12, a crossbeam 13, a first mounting frame 14, a second mounting frame 15, a third mounting frame 16, a fourth mounting frame 17, and a support rod 18. Two columns 12 are vertically mounted on the base 11, with a gap between them. The crossbeam 13 is connected to the tops of both columns 12 and is perpendicular to the columns 12. The first mounting frame 14 is a hollow cavity with openings in its sidewalls, and is placed on the crossbeam 13. The second mounting frame 15 is also a hollow cavity with openings in its sidewalls, and its bottom is rotatably connected to the top of the first mounting frame 14. The third mounting frame... 16 is a hollow cavity with an opening in the side wall, and the bottom of the third mounting frame 16 is rotatably connected to the top of the second mounting frame 15; the fourth mounting frame 17 is a hollow cavity with an opening in the side wall, and the bottom of the fourth mounting frame 17 is connected to the top of the third mounting frame 16; one end of the two support rods 18 is located inside the second mounting frame 15, and the two support rods 18 pass through the first mounting frame 14 and the crossbeam 13 in sequence, and the other end of the two support rods 18 is located below the crossbeam 13, and the two support rods 18 are simultaneously connected to the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15; wherein, the four display screen bodies 10 are respectively installed in the side wall openings of the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17.
[0028] By vertically mounting two columns 12 on the base 11 and connecting the crossbeam 13 to the top of both columns 12, the two columns 12 support the crossbeam 13, thus forming a stable frame structure with the crossbeam 13, the two columns 12, and the base 11, thereby improving the overall strength of the product. By placing the first mounting frame 14 on the crossbeam 13 and rotatably connecting the bottom of the second mounting frame 15 to the top of the first mounting frame 14, the crossbeam 13 supports the first mounting frame 14, allowing the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 to rotate relative to each other. By rotatably connecting the bottom of the third mounting frame 16 to the top of the second mounting frame 15 and connecting the bottom of the fourth mounting frame 17 to the top of the third mounting frame 16, the second mounting frame 15 supports the third mounting frame 16, allowing the third mounting frame 16 and the second mounting frame 15 to rotate relative to each other, while also allowing the third mounting frame 16 to support the fourth mounting frame 17. By positioning one end of each of the two support rods 18 within the second mounting frame 15, passing the two support rods 18 sequentially through the first mounting frame 14 and the crossbeam 13, and simultaneously connecting the two support rods 18 to both the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 are connected together via the support rods 18. This allows the crossbeam 13 to support the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 via the two support rods 18, thereby improving the stability of the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15. By installing the four display screen bodies 10 respectively within the side wall openings of the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, the third mounting frame 16, and the fourth mounting frame 17, the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, the third mounting frame 16, and the fourth mounting frame 17 respectively support and accommodate the four display screen bodies 10.
[0029] When the product is used, when it is moved to the predetermined position, the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are rotated so that the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are in a plane, thereby making the four display screen bodies 10 in the same plane to increase the display area of the product; when it is time to move the product, the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are rotated so that the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are folded relative to the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, thereby reducing the space occupied by the product and making it easier to move the product.
[0030] By adopting the above structure, by connecting two support rods 18 simultaneously to the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, the two support rods 18 connect the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 together, thereby enabling the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 to move up and down synchronously. By placing one end of each support rod 18 inside the second mounting frame 15 and having each support rod 18 pass through the first mounting frame 14 and the crossbeam 13 in sequence, the crossbeam 13 supports the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 through the two support rods 18, thereby improving the stability of the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15. This ensures that when the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 move up and down, the two support rods 18 can move up and down within the crossbeam 13, preventing the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 from shifting during up and down movement, and thus improving the stability of the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, and the display screen body 10 installed within the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 during up and down movement. Since the two support rods 18 are located inside the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, the centers of gravity of the two support rods 18 and the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 are on the same plane. Compared to placing the two support rods 18 outside the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 (in which case the centers of gravity of the two support rods 18 and the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 are not on the same plane), this can prevent the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 from tipping over due to instability, thus improving the stability of the product. At the same time, since the two support rods 18 are connected to both the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, they can provide support for the first mounting frame. The first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 are positioned and corrected to ensure that when the two display screen bodies 10 are respectively installed in the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, the two display screen bodies 10 are on the same plane, thereby improving the display effect of the product. Moreover, since the crossbeam 13 positions the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 through the two support rods 18, when the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 rotate upward, it can ensure that the first mounting frame 14, the second mounting frame 15, the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are on the same plane, thereby ensuring that the four display screen bodies 10 are on the same plane, further improving the display effect of the product.
[0031]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device also includes: slide rails 19, first connecting seats 20, and sliders 21; the two slide rails 19 are respectively installed on one side wall of the two columns 12; the two first connecting seats 20 are respectively connected to the other end of the two support rods 18, and the two first connecting seats 20 are respectively located on one side of the two slide rails 19; the slider 21 is provided with a sliding groove, the two sliders 21 are respectively connected to the two first connecting seats 20, and the two slide rails 19 pass through the sliding grooves of the two sliders 21 respectively.
[0032] By installing two slide rails 19 on one side wall of two columns 12 respectively, the two columns 12 support the two slide rails 19 respectively, thereby improving the stability of the two slide rails 19; by connecting the two first connecting seats 20 to the other end of the two support rods 18 respectively, the two support rods 18 and the two first connecting seats 20 move up and down synchronously; by connecting the two sliders 21 to the two first connecting seats 20 respectively, and letting the two slide rails 19 pass through the grooves of the two sliders 21 respectively, the support rods 18 move up and down along the slide rails 19 through the sliders 21, thereby improving the stability of the up and down movement of the support rods 18, the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15, and thus improving the stability of the up and down movement of the four display screen bodies 10.
[0033]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device also includes: guide seats 22; two guide seats 22 are installed at the bottom of the crossbeam 13, and the two guide seats 22 are resp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18.
[0034] By installing two guide seats 22 at the bottom of the crossbeam 13 and having the two guide seats 22 resp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18, the crossbeam 13 supports the two guide seats 22, thereby enabling the two guide seats 22 to support the two support rods 18 respectively, further improving the stability of the two support rods 18, the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 in vertical movement, and thus improving the stability of the four display screen bodies 10 in vertical movement.
[0035]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device further includes: a first connector 23, a first set screw, a second connector 24, and a second set screw; four first connectors 23 are installed inside the first mounting frame 14, and the four first connectors 23 are resp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18; at least four first set screws pass through the four first connectors 23 respectively, and at least four first set screws are respectively in contact with the two support rods 18; four second connectors 24 are installed inside the second mounting frame 15, and the four second connectors 24 are resp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18; at least four second set screws pass through the four second connectors 24 respectively, and at least four second set screws are respectively in contact with the two support rods 18.
[0036] By installing four first connecting brackets 30 inside the first mounting frame 14, and having four first connecting members 23 resp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18, the first mounting frame 14 supports the four first connecting members 23. By passing at least four first set screws through the four first connecting members 23 and having the at least four first set screws respectively abutting against the two support rods 18, the two support rods 18 are installed inside the first mounting frame 14, thereby enabling the two support rods 18 to move up and down synchronously with the first mounting frame 14. By installing four second connecting brackets 36 inside the second mounting frame 15, and having four second connecting members 24 respectively wrapped around the outside of the two support rods 18, the second mounting frame 15 supports the four second connecting members 24. By passing at least four second set screws through the four second connecting members 24 and having the at least four second set screws respectively abutting against the two support rods 18, the two support rods 18 are installed inside the second mounting frame 15, thereby enabling the two support rods 18 to move up and down synchronously with the second mounting frame 15.
[0037]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device further includes: a first positioning hole 25 and a first positioning pin 26; at least two first positioning holes 25 are disposed at the bottom of the third mounting frame 16; at least two first positioning pins 26 are connected to the top of the second mounting frame 15, and at least two first positioning pins 26 are respectively opposite to at least two first positioning holes 25.
[0038] By setting multiple first positioning holes 25 at the bottom of the third mounting frame 16 and connecting multiple first positioning pins 26 to the top of the second mounting frame 15, and making the multiple first positioning pins 26 respectively opposite to the multiple first positioning holes 25, the first positioning pins 26 can be embedded in the first positioning holes 25 when the third mounting frame 16 rotates upward. This allows the second mounting frame 15 to position and correct the third mounting frame 16 through the multiple first positioning pins 26, further ensuring that the four display screen bodies 10 are on the same plane, thereby improving the display effect of the product.
[0039]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device further includes: a second positioning hole and a second positioning pin 28; at least two second positioning holes are disposed on the top of the side wall of the fourth mounting frame 17; at least two second positioning pins 28 are connected to the bottom of the side wall of the first mounting frame 14, and at least two second positioning pins 28 are respectively opposite to at least two second positioning holes; wherein, the second positioning pins 28 and the second positioning holes are overfitted.
[0040] By setting multiple second positioning holes on the top of the side wall of the fourth mounting frame 17, connecting multiple second positioning pins 28 to the bottom of the side wall of the first mounting frame 14, and positioning the multiple second positioning pins 28 opposite to the multiple second positioning holes respectively, the multiple second positioning pins 28 can be inserted into the multiple second positioning holes respectively when the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 rotate downwards, thereby positioning the first mounting frame 14 for the fourth mounting frame 17. By setting the second positioning pins 28 and the second positioning holes to an overfit, the second positioning pins 28 can be prevented from easily moving out of the second positioning holes when they are inserted, thereby allowing the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 to fit closely with the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17. This prevents the first mounting frame 14 and the second mounting frame 15 from separating from the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 during product transportation, thus improving the stability of product transportation.
[0041]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ping and folding display device also includes: a first support beam 29, a first connecting frame 30, a rotating shaft 31, and a moving wheel 32; the two first support beams 29 are connected to the side wall of the base 11 away from the display body 10, and there is a gap between the two first support beams 29; the first connecting frame 30 is L-shaped, and the two first connecting frames 30 are respectively connected to the two columns 12, and the two first connecting frames 30 are respectively located on one side of the first support beam 29; the two ends of the rotating shaft 31 are respectively connected to the first support beam 29 and the first connecting frame 30; the moving wheel 32 is fitted on the outside of the rotating shaft 31.
[0042] By connecting the two first support beams 29 to the side wall of the base 11 away from the display screen body 10, and connecting the two first connecting frames 30 to the two columns 12 respectively, the base 11 can support the two first support beams 29, thereby enabling the columns 12 to support the first connecting frames 30, thus improving the stability of the two first support beams 29 and the two first connecting frames 30; by connecting the two ends of the rotating shaft 31 to the first support beams 29 and the first connecting frames 30 respectively, and fitting the moving wheels 32 on the outside of the rotating shaft 31, the first support beams 29 and the first connecting frames 30 cooperate to support the rotating shaft 31, thereby enabling the rotating shaft 31 to support the moving wheels 32.
[0043] With the above structure, when preparing to move the product and the third mounting frame 16 and the fourth mounting frame 17 are folded, the product is tilted away from the display screen body 10, so that the moving wheel 32 contacts the ground, thereby realizing the movement of the product by the moving wheel 32, reducing the difficulty of moving the product and improving the mobility of the product.
[0044] Specifically, when the product is in normal use, the caster 32 does not come into contact with the ground.
[0045]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ping and folding display device further includes: a second connecting seat 33, an optical axis 34, a mounting seat 35, a second connecting frame 36, and a second support beam 37; the second connecting seats 33 are respectively installed on the side wall of one of the columns 12, and the second connecting seats 33 are located below the display body 10; the optical axis 34 passes through the second connecting seat 33; the mounting seats 35 are respectively connected to the optical axis 34, and the mounting seats 35 are located below the two second connecting seats 33; the second connecting frame 36 is L-shaped, and the second connecting frame 36 is connected to the side wall of the mounting seat 35; the second support beam 37 is connected to the bottom of the second connecting frame 36.
[0046] By mounting the second connecting seat 33 on the side wall of a column 12 and allowing the optical axis 34 to pass through the second connecting seat 33, the column 12 can support the second connecting seat 33, thereby enabling the optical axis 34 to move and rotate within the second connecting seat 33. By connecting the mounting base 35 to the optical axis 34 and connecting the second support beam 37 to the mounting base 35, the optical axis 34 can drive the second support beam 37 to move and rotate through the mounting base 35, thereby enabling the second support beam 37 to be placed on the ground, thus supporting the product and improving its stability.
[0047] With the above structure, before the product is ready to be used, the second support beam 37 is placed on the base 11, thereby supporting the second support beam 37 from the base 11. This also reduces the space occupied by the product, avoiding the need for moving and storing it. When the product is ready to be used, simply rotate the second support beam 37, causing it to move off the base 11. The second support beam 37 then moves downwards due to gravity, contacting the ground and thus supporting the product and improving its stability. Since the second connecting seat 33 and the second support beam 37 are located below the display screen body 10, when the product is unfolded, the entire product will tilt slightly towards the second support beam 37, ensuring that the second support beam 37 can contact the ground and support the product, further enhancing its stability.
[0048]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8 As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device also includes: a third set screw 38, a handwheel 39, an external thread, and a limiting nut 40; the two third set screws 38 pass through both sides of the second connecting seat 33 respectively, and the two third set screws 38 are simultaneously in contact with the optical axis 34; the two handwheels 39 are respectively connected to the ends of the two third set screws 38 away from the second connecting seat 33; the external thread is provided on the outer wall of the end of the optical axis 34 away from the mounting seat 35; the limiting nut 40 is provided with an internal thread, the limiting nut 40 is fitted on the outside of the optical axis 34, the limiting nut 40 is located above the second connecting seat 33, and the limiting nut 40 is opposite to the second connecting seat 33; wherein, the external thread and the internal thread are adapted to each other.
[0049] By passing two third set screws 38 through both sides of the second connecting seat 33 and simultaneously engaging the two third set screws 38 with the optical axis 34, the optical axis 34 can be fixed within the second connecting seat 33 when the second support beam 37 is placed on the ground. This prevents the optical axis 34 from rotating or moving within the second connecting seat 33, thereby improving the stability of the second support beam 37 and the overall stability of the product. By setting the external thread on the outer wall of the optical axis 34 and fitting a limiting nut 40 onto the outside of the optical axis 34, with the limiting nut 40 facing the second connecting seat 33, a threaded connection is achieved between the optical axis 34 and the limiting nut 40. This ensures that when the end of the optical axis 34 moves to the second connecting seat 33, the limiting nut 40 engages with the second connecting seat 33, preventing the optical axis 34 from moving out of the second connecting seat 33 and improving the user experience.
[0050] In embodiments of the present invention, such as Figures 1 to 8As shown, the anti-tipping folding display device further includes: a first sealing plate assembly 41 and a second sealing plate assembly 42; the first sealing plate is simultaneously connected to the side wall of the crossbeam 13 away from the display body 10 and the side wall of the two columns 12 away from the display body 10, and the fourth mounting frame 17 is placed on top of the first sealing plate assembly 41; the second sealing plate assembly 42 is simultaneously connected to the side wall of the crossbeam 13 near the display body 10 and the side wall of the two columns 12 near the display body 10.
[0051] By simultaneously connecting the first sealing plate assembly 41 to both the side wall of the crossbeam 13 facing away from the display screen body 10 and the side walls of the two columns 12 facing away from the display screen body 10, and placing the fourth mounting frame 17 on top of the first sealing plate assembly 41, the first sealing plate assembly 41 can enclose one side of the crossbeam 13 and the two columns 12, thereby improving the aesthetics of the product. Simultaneously, the first sealing plate assembly 41 can also support the fourth mounting frame 17, thus improving the stability of the fourth mounting frame 17. By simultaneously connecting the second sealing plate assembly 42 to both the side wall of the crossbeam 13 near the display screen body 10 and the side walls of the two columns 12 near the display screen body 10, the second sealing plate assembly 42 can enclose the other side of the crossbeam 13 and the two columns 12, further improving the aesthetics of the product.
